Transaction 18fc064d0de7fa0385f336e2e33a1987eadba63d4fd53e8a04d49f055e99700a
1 Input
1 Output
-
18fc064d0de7fa0385f336e2e33a1987eadba63d4fd53e8a04d49f055e99700a:0
- value
- 477615
- script pubkey
- OP_0 OP_PUSHBYTES_20 e663d94645c78044ce1dbc128db4313d1215cf66
- address
- bc1que3aj3j9c7qyfnsahsfgmdp385fptnmx09dnqw